The ribonucleic acid RNA is a single-stranded, linear polymer composed of nucleotides.
Sometimes RNA molecules can adopt a secondary double helix structure, which is intermittent.
Nucleotides are monomers composed of a sugar molecule, joined with a phosphate group and a nitrogenated base.
When talking about bases, we are referring to adenine, guanine, cytosine, and uracil. This last base is replacing the thymine of the DNA molecule.
RNA sugar group contains ribose, with no hydroxyl modifications typical of the deoxyribose. ARN pentose has two hydroxyl –OH groups joint to the carbon backbone.
The RNA molecule is synthesized in the nucleole and then migrate to different cytoplasmatic regions where they perform their functions.
RNA carries genetic information contained in the DNA molecule to build proteins
According to the ARN molecule type, different functions are accomplished
- snRNA ⇒ small nuclear RNA. These small molecules are implicated in the RNA maturation process.
- mRNA ⇒ messenger RNA. This molecule carries genetic information from the nucleus to the cytoplasm. mRNA is involved in transcription and translation processes.
- rRNA ⇒ ribosomal RNA. These molecules are the principal ribosomal component. Ribosomes have a principal role in reading the mRNA during the translating process.
- tRNA ⇒ transference RNA. These molecules are in charge of recognizing the mRNA codons and transferring correct amino acids to build the new synthesizing protein.
